AMRB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2017 in Review

39 of the 4,011 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in American River Bankshares (AMRB) for Q3 2017, worth a combined $47.7M — up 3.3% from $46.1M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 5 funds opened new AMRB positions and 2 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 11 added to existing stakes and 9 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Maltese Capital Management, adding an estimated $1.3M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, exiting entirely with an estimated $167K sold.
